Walter, I think it's fairly easy to figure out some of the points in the article. When Biotech Jim asked about the Lake Tahoe presentation at the beginning of March, their was a rumor that the data had been submitted to Science. I couldn't get a confirmation of the journal (probably because it had not been accepted yet), but a publication soon would be about right for the data.

The information that I could gather from someone familiar with the presentation was that the mimic was about 500 daltons, was mouse specific, and produced an effect that was remarkably similar to the polypeptide hormone itself, G-CSF. At the time, I and Biotech Jim and others, felt that such a discovery would be VERY major. SBH visits to the Links to Ligand page at home.att.net had become unusually active, suggesting some excitement at that end.

I expect the news to be quite spectacular, and I expect LGND to remain relatively quiet about a human version of the small molecule.
